I recently reinstalled a clean version of XP Pro, which somehow only had me set-up an "Administrator" account at the start. Upon coming up with the first XP screens, MUD-addict me installed MUSHClient immediately (and activeperl, too). After that I set-up an admin account for my name.
When I restarted into my account, MUSH Client was not showing as installed (no surprise here). I opened MUSH from the directory I installed it from, then opened one of my old world files. When it came to running any of my plugins it said something like: XML error, .\worlds\plugins\constants.pl cannot be found. I looked in that folder, and constants.pl was there.
So I reinstalled MUSH, but after downloading, it keeps giving me "Error opening file for writing: .\worlds\plugins\constants.vbs" (and all of the other files in the .\worlds\plugins folder.
Keep in my mind that I was not able to clean uninstall MUSH since I was unable to go back to the original "Administrator" account, so I just simply deleted the folder. I've tried so many times already its frustrating.
